Enterprise 64/128 (1985) (formerly ELAN 64/128)
After the 1982 introduction of the ZX Spectrum, Hong Kong trading company Locumals commissioned Intelligent Software to develop a home computer in the UK. During development, the machine had the codename DPC. The machine was also known by the names Samurai, Oscar, Elan, and Flan before the Enterprise name was finally chosen. The succession of name changes was mainly due to the discovery of other machines and companies with the chosen name.
The Enterprise has a 4 MHz Z80 CPU, 64 KB or 128 KB of RAM, and 32 KB of internal read-only memory that contains the EXOS operating system and a word processor. The BASIC programming language was supplied on a 16 KB ROM cartridge, it had to be inserted into the left side of the machine. Cartridges containing other programming languages (Forth, Lisp, Pascal) were also produced. In this way, games or user programs could be stored on the cartridges. The maximum supported ROM size of the cartridges was 64Kb.
Two application-specific integrated circuit (ASIC) chips take some of the workload off of the central processor. They are named 'NICK' and 'DAVE' after their designers, Nick Toop, who had previously worked on the Acorn Atom, and Dave Woodfield. 'NICK' manages graphics, while 'DAVE' handles sound and memory paging. The Z80, like all 8-bit CPUs, could only address 64 KB of memory, so "bank switching" was required to access more memory. The Enterprise's memory can be expanded to 4 MB without any tricks (and this is a 'plain' 8-bit machine like the ZX-Spectrum or Commodore 64)
Enterprise was announced to the press in September 1983, and some 80,000 machines were pre-ordered by the time of its April 1984 sales launch. The product did not ship until 1985, by which point the UK home computer market was already dominated by the ZX Spectrum, Commodore 64, Amstrad CPC, and Acorn BBC Micro with the 16-bit era on the horizon (Commodore Amiga, Atarti ST, etc)
After the initial manufacturing run of 80,000 units, it is believed that no further units were made, so the Enterprise is among the rarer home computers of the 1980s.

For more than 4,000 years, emeralds have been among the most valuable of all jewels.
Colombia, located in northern South America, is the country that mines and produces the most emeralds for the global market, as well as the most desirable.
It is estimated that Colombia accounts for 70–90% of the world's emerald market. While commercial grade emeralds are quite plentiful, fine and extra fine quality emeralds are extremely rare. Colombian emeralds over 50 carat can cost much more than diamonds of the same size.
The Colombian departments of Boyacá and Cundinamarca, both in the Eastern Ranges of the Colombian Andes, are the locations where most of the emerald mining takes place.
Although the Colombian emerald trade has a rich history that dates as far back as the pre-Columbian era, the increase in worldwide demand for the industry of the gemstones in the early 20th century has led prices for emeralds to nearly double on the global market.
Until 2016, the Colombian emerald trade was at the center of Colombia's civil conflict, which has plagued the country since the 1950s.
For thousands of years, emeralds have been mined and considered one of the world's most valuable jewels.
The first ever recorded emeralds date back to ancient Egypt, where they were particularly admired by Queen Cleopatra.
In addition to their aesthetic value, emeralds were highly valued in ancient times because they were believed to increase intelligence, protect marriages, ease childbirth, and thought to enable its possessor the power of predicting future events.
An ancient Colombian legend exists of two immortal human beings, a man and a woman—named Fura and Tena—created by the Muisca god Are in order to populate the earth.
The only stipulation by Are was that these two human beings had to remain faithful to each other in order to retain their eternal youth. Fura, the woman, however, did not remain faithful.
As a consequence, their immortality was taken away from them. Both soon aged rapidly, and they eventually died. Are later took pity on the unfortunate beings and turned them into two crags protected from storms and serpents and in whose depths Fura's tears became emeralds.
Today, the Fura and Tena peaks, rising approximately 840 and 500 meters, respectively, above the valley of the Minero River, are the official guardians of Colombia's emerald zone. They are located roughly 30 km north of the mines of Muzo, the location of the largest emerald mines in Colombia.
Historians believe the indigenous people of Colombia mastered the art of mining as early as 500 AD. But Spanish Conquistadors are the ones who are credited with discovering and marketing globally what we now call Colombian emeralds.
Colombia, during pre-colonial times, was occupied by Muzo indigenous people, who were overpowered by Spain in the mid-1500s. It took Spain five decades to overpower the tribal Muzo people who occupied this entire mining area.
Once in control, the Spanish forced this native, indigenous population to work the mining fields that it previously held for many centuries.
Monarchs and the gem-loving royalty in India, Turkey, and Persia eventually sought the New World treasures once the gems arrived in Europe.
These new emerald owners expanded their private collections with spectacular artifacts bedazzled with emeralds between 1600 and 1820, the time frame of Spain's control over the Colombian mines.
After Colombia's independence from Spain in 1819, the new government and other private mining companies assumed mining operations. Over the course of the nineteenth and twentieth centuries, these mines were periodically shut down numerous times because of political situations within the country.
Colombian emeralds are much sought after, and not just because of their superb quality and color. A gem's value depends upon its size, purity, color and brilliance. Even when they are mined in the same area, each individual emerald has its own unique look that sets it apart from the rest.
Dark green is considered to be the most beautiful, scarce, and valuable color for emeralds. An emerald of this color is considered rare and is only found in the deepest mines of Colombia.
The eastern portion of the Andes, between the Boyacá and Cundinamarca departments, is where most Colombian emeralds are mined.
The three major mines in Colombia are Muzo, Coscuez, and Chivor. Muzo and Coscuez are on long-term leases from the government to two Colombian companies, while Chivor is a privately owned mine. Muzo remains the most important emerald mine in the world to this date.
The terms Muzo and Chivor do not always refer to the particular mines that carry the same name. Instead, the two terms, originating from the local indigenous language, often describe the quality and color of emeralds. Muzo refers to a warm, grassy-green emerald, with hints of yellow. Chivor, on the other hand, describes a deeper green color.

KIOXIA Unveils 122.88TB LC9 Series NVMe SSD to Power Next-Gen AI Workloads

KIOXIA America, Inc. has announced the upcoming debut of its LC9 Series SSD, a new high-capacity enterprise solid-state drive (SSD) with 122.88 terabytes (TB) of storage, purpose-built for advanced AI applications. Featuring the company’s latest BiCS FLASH™ generation 8 3D QLC (quad-level cell) memory and a fast PCIe® 5.0 interface, this cutting-edge drive is designed to meet the exploding data demands of artificial intelligence and machine learning systems.
As enterprises scale up AI workloads—including training large language models (LLMs), handling massive datasets, and supporting vector database queries—the need for efficient, high-density storage becomes paramount. The LC9 SSD addresses these needs with a compact 2.5-inch form factor and dual-port capability, providing both high capacity and fault tolerance in mission-critical environments.
Form factor refers to the physical size and shape of the drive—in this case, 2.5 inches, which is standard for enterprise server deployments. PCIe (Peripheral Component Interconnect Express) is the fast data connection standard used to link components to a system’s motherboard. NVMe (Non-Volatile Memory Express) is the protocol used by modern SSDs to communicate quickly and efficiently over PCIe interfaces.
Accelerating AI with Storage Innovation
The LC9 Series SSD is designed with AI-specific use cases in mind—particularly generative AI, retrieval augmented generation (RAG), and vector database applications. Its high capacity enables data-intensive training and inference processes to operate without the bottlenecks of traditional storage.
It also complements KIOXIA’s AiSAQ™ technology, which improves RAG performance by storing vector elements on SSDs instead of relying solely on costly and limited DRAM. This shift enables greater scalability and lowers power consumption per TB at both the system and rack levels.
“AI workloads are pushing the boundaries of data storage,” said Neville Ichhaporia, Senior Vice President at KIOXIA America. “The new LC9 NVMe SSD can accelerate model training, inference, and RAG at scale.”
Industry Insight and Lifecycle Considerations
Gregory Wong, principal analyst at Forward Insights, commented:
“Advanced storage solutions such as KIOXIA’s LC9 Series SSD will be critical in supporting the growing computational needs of AI models, enabling greater efficiency and innovation.”
As organizations look to adopt next-generation SSDs like the LC9, many are also taking steps to responsibly manage legacy infrastructure. This includes efforts to sell SSD units from previous deployments—a common practice in enterprise IT to recover value, reduce e-waste, and meet sustainability goals. Secondary markets for enterprise SSDs remain active, especially with the ongoing demand for storage in distributed and hybrid cloud systems.
LC9 Series Key Features
122.88 TB capacity in a compact 2.5-inch form factor
PCIe 5.0 and NVMe 2.0 support for high-speed data access
Dual-port support for redundancy and multi-host connectivity
Built with 2 Tb QLC BiCS FLASH™ memory and CBA (CMOS Bonded to Array) technology
Endurance rating of 0.3 DWPD (Drive Writes Per Day) for enterprise workloads

Al Qaeda has set up nine new terrorist camps in Afghanistan in 2024, a sign of the Taliban’s increasing tolerance of terror groups in their backyard in spite of pledges to crack down, according to an Afghan resistance leader visiting Washington this week.
“These are training centers; these are recruitment centers,” said Ali Maisam Nazary, the top diplomat for Afghanistan’s National Resistance Front (NRF) based in the country’s Panjshir Valley north of Kabul. “The Taliban have even allowed al Qaeda to build bases and munitions depots in the heart of the Panjshir Valley. [That’s] something unheard of, something impossible even in the 1990s for al Qaeda to have achieved.”
Nazary said that since the fall of Afghanistan to the Taliban in August 2021, just before the complete withdrawal of U.S. troops from the country, terror groups including al Qaeda, the Islamic State’s Khorasan branch, Tehrik-e Taliban Pakistan (TTP), and the Islamic Movement of Uzbekistan have exploded in size and scope, as the country’s unguarded borders have allowed foreign fighters from Arab countries, Central Asian neighbors, and Europe to pour into Afghanistan. Nazary said that 21 known terror groups are currently operating inside the country.
“We’re seeing all the lights are blinking red,” said Doug Livermore, a former U.S. Navy official and a member of the Special Operations Association of America. The United Nations believes that al Qaeda has training camps in at least 10 of Afghanistan’s 34 provinces, even as the Taliban publicly deny that the terror group has a presence in the country.
The movement of al Qaeda forces into the Panjshir Valley—long a stronghold of the NRF—has been a shock to the resistance, which still controls about 60 percent of the area to the Taliban’s 40 percent, according to Nazary.
Al Qaeda leader Saif al-Adel has explicitly called for foreign fighters to migrate to Afghanistan and prepare to attack the West. The Special Inspector General for Afghanistan Reconstruction, a U.S. government watchdog group, said in a July report that though the Taliban have targeted the Islamic State and some other groups, the fundamentalist organization has tolerated the presence of al Qaeda and TTP.
Terror groups control much—if not all—of Afghanistan’s border, Nazary said. “Al Qaeda didn’t have any presence in northern Afghanistan in 2001,” he said. “Today, al Qaeda has a presence throughout the country, and the other terrorist forces.” The country has become an “open black market” of leftover weapons, many of them American, he added.
“The Taliban is having the same problem that we did for 20 years,” Livermore said. “You can control the core, you can control the ring road—to an extent. But then once you start looking out from there, particularly in the east and some of that rough terrain, that seems to be where they [the Islamic State] have managed to establish a pretty solid base of operations.”
Nazary described the relationship between the Taliban and terror groups as “ironclad,” suggesting the group had even provided passports to allow foreign terrorist fighters into the country. The same U.N. report in July said that the Islamic State’s Khorasan branch has facilitators in both Afghanistan and Turkey who can move terrorist fighters into Europe to conduct attacks.
But some experts are doubtful that the NRF’s message will resonate in Washington. “They are refusing to acknowledge that it’s not 2001 anymore,” said Michael Kugelman, the director of the South Asia Institute at the Wilson Center in Washington. “They don’t recognize that, quite frankly, the U.S. and other Western capitals are not interested in getting dragged into a conflict in Afghanistan. There’s no interest in providing arms or money to anti-Taliban groups.”
U.S. intelligence officials are skeptical—at least publicly—about the extent to which Afghanistan could become a terrorist launching pad. The CIA remains in contact with the Taliban in an effort to stanch terror activities, the agency’s deputy director, David Cohen, said at a conference in Maryland on Wednesday, and he said that U.S. intelligence was able to tip Austrian authorities to an Islamic State threat against a planned Taylor Swift concert in Vienna earlier this month.
“We have been engaging with them, all throughout this period, in various ways, as they have taken on the effort to combat both al Qaeda and ISIS-K,” Cohen said of the U.S. contact with the Taliban, using a common acronym for the Islamic State’s Khorasan branch. “And so this isn’t a ‘mission accomplished’ sort of thing. But it is worth noting that in Afghanistan today, the dire predictions have not come to pass.”
Kugelman said the NRF is trying to leverage growing U.S. concerns about terrorism risks stemming from Afghanistan and the Taliban’s harsh crackdown on women’s rights and perceived political opponents. But, he said, it doesn’t have the power to challenge the Taliban head-on.
“I do think that the NRF might perhaps overstate the dangers in Afghanistan, particularly when it comes to terrorism risks, in order to make a stronger case for support,” he said. “I’d also argue that at the end of the day, the Taliban really does not face any threat at all to its political survival.”

CNC development history and processing principles

CNC machine tools are also called Computerized Numerical Control (CNC for short). They are mechatronics products that use digital information to control machine tools. They record the relative position between the tool and the workpiece, the start and stop of the machine tool, the spindle speed change, the workpiece loosening and clamping, the tool selection, the start and stop of the cooling pump and other operations and sequence actions on the control medium with digital codes, and then send the digital information to the CNC device or computer, which will decode and calculate, issue instructions to control the machine tool servo system or other actuators, so that the machine tool can process the required workpiece.

1. The evolution of CNC technology: from mechanical gears to digital codes
The Beginning of Mechanical Control (late 19th century - 1940s)
The prototype of CNC technology can be traced back to the invention of mechanical automatic machine tools in the 19th century. In 1887, the cam-controlled lathe invented by American engineer Herman realized "programmed" processing for the first time by rotating cams to drive tool movement. Although this mechanical programming method is inefficient, it provides a key idea for subsequent CNC technology. During World War II, the surge in demand for military equipment accelerated the innovation of processing technology, but the processing capacity of traditional machine tools for complex parts had reached a bottleneck.
The electronic revolution (1950s-1970s)
After World War II, manufacturing industries mostly relied on manual operations. After workers understood the drawings, they manually operated machine tools to process parts. This way of producing products was costly, inefficient, and the quality was not guaranteed. In 1952, John Parsons' team at the Massachusetts Institute of Technology (MIT) developed the world's first CNC milling machine, which input instructions through punched paper tape, marking the official birth of CNC technology. The core breakthrough of this stage was "digital signals replacing mechanical transmission" - servo motors replaced gears and connecting rods, and code instructions replaced manual adjustments. In the 1960s, the popularity of integrated circuits reduced the size and cost of CNC systems. Japanese companies such as Fanuc launched commercial CNC equipment, and the automotive and aviation industries took the lead in introducing CNC production lines.
Integration of computer technology (1980s-2000s)
With the maturity of microprocessor and graphical interface technology, CNC entered the PC control era. In 1982, Siemens of Germany launched the first microprocessor-based CNC system Sinumerik 800, whose programming efficiency was 100 times higher than that of paper tape. The integration of CAD (computer-aided design) and CAM (computer-aided manufacturing) software allows engineers to directly convert 3D models into machining codes, and the machining accuracy of complex surfaces reaches the micron level. During this period, equipment such as five-axis linkage machining centers came into being, promoting the rapid development of mold manufacturing and medical device industries.
Intelligence and networking (21st century to present)
The Internet of Things and artificial intelligence technologies have given CNC machine tools new vitality. Modern CNC systems use sensors to monitor parameters such as cutting force and temperature in real time, and use machine learning to optimize processing paths. For example, the iSMART Factory solution of Japan's Mazak Company achieves intelligent scheduling of hundreds of machine tools through cloud collaboration. In 2023, the global CNC machine tool market size has exceeded US$80 billion, and China has become the largest manufacturing country with a production share of 31%.
2. CNC machining principles: How code drives steel
The essence of CNC technology is to convert the physical machining process into a control closed loop of digital signals. Its operation logic can be divided into three stages:
Geometric Modeling and Programming
After building a 3D model using CAD software such as UG and SolidWorks, CAM software “deconstructs” the model: automatically calculating parameters such as tool path, feed rate, spindle speed, and generating G code (such as G01 X100 Y200 F500 for linear interpolation to coordinates (100,200) and feed rate 500mm/min). Modern software can even simulate the material removal process and predict machining errors.
Numerical control system analysis and implementation
The "brain" of CNC machine tools - the numerical control system (such as Fanuc 30i, Siemens 840D) converts G codes into electrical pulse signals. Taking a three-axis milling machine as an example, the servo motors of the X/Y/Z axes receive pulse commands and convert rotary motion into linear displacement through ball screws, with a positioning accuracy of up to ±0.002mm. The closed-loop control system uses a grating ruler to feedback position errors in real time, forming a dynamic correction mechanism.
Multi-physics collaborative control
During the machining process, the machine tool needs to coordinate multiple parameters synchronously: the spindle motor drives the tool to rotate at a high speed of 20,000 rpm, the cooling system sprays atomized cutting fluid to reduce the temperature, and the tool changing robot completes the tool change within 0.5 seconds. For example, when machining titanium alloy blades, the system needs to dynamically adjust the cutting depth according to the hardness of the material to avoid tool chipping.


3. The future of CNC technology: cross-dimensional breakthroughs and industrial transformation
Currently, CNC technology is facing three major trends:
Combined: Turning and milling machine tools can complete turning, milling, grinding and other processes on one device, reducing clamping time by 90%;
Additive-subtractive integration: Germany's DMG MORI's LASERTEC series machine tools combine 3D printing and CNC finishing to directly manufacture aerospace engine combustion chambers;
Digital Twin: By using a virtual machine tool to simulate the actual machining process, China's Shenyang Machine Tool's i5 system has increased debugging efficiency by 70%.


From the meshing of mechanical gears to the flow of digital signals, CNC technology has rewritten the underlying logic of the manufacturing industry in 70 years. It is not only an upgrade of machine tools, but also a leap in the ability of humans to transform abstract thinking into physical entities. In the new track of intelligent manufacturing, CNC technology will continue to break through the limits of materials, precision and efficiency, and write a new chapter for industrial civilization.

Under pressure, chocolate industry in Brazil reshapes Easter strategy
Sector reduced chocolate egg production by 10% this year and focused on diversification to attract consumers amid sharp rise in cocoa prices

Amid a steep rise in cocoa prices and less favorable economic environment for consumption, the chocolate industry has reduced Easter egg production by 10% this year. Conversely, the sector has expanded the range of products for the holiday, in an effort to offer more affordable options to consumers.
Despite these challenges, large companies and retailers are projecting revenue growth of up to 40% for the period. However, small and medium-sized companies more affected by cost pressures anticipate less impressive results.
With a 150% increase last year, cocoa was the agricultural commodity that experienced the highest price surge. According to Rafael Borges, a market intelligence analyst at StoneX, the industry has never paid so much for the raw material. “In some cases, the commodity accounts for only 10% of the production cost, but given the abrupt price increase, the impact of cocoa’s appreciation is already reflected on store shelves,” he said.
At the retail level, major retailers had to deal with price adjustments in negotiations for this Easter. The Brazilian unit of France’s Carrefour observed an average increase of 8% to 12% in domestic egg prices. For imported products, the increase was approximately 20%. Marco Alcolezi, executive director of Operations for the Super, Hyper, and Express store formats, stated that the chain advanced its purchases and expects positive sales during the period, with double-digit growth in bars and boxes of chocolates. GPA, owner of the Pão de Açúcar and Extra chains, forecasts 10% growth in chocolate sales compared to 2024, with a slight volume increase. The group did not comment on prices.
